Centre Hall extends stay at Saracens

Saracens have secured the future of young centre Angus Hall by rewarding him with an extended contract at the Premiership club. The development represents a significant commitment from the north London outfit to one of their emerging talents, as Hall continues to stake his claim for higher honours following his recent selection for England's second team.
